Help with plane I.D.
 
I'm tryihg to I.D. an old 40-size pattern ship I've had for many years (yeah, I KNOW I should remember what I built, but I simply don't). I built the plane around 1987, and remember being told at that time that the kit was our of production. IIRC, the kit came from somewhere out of NY state, but it could have come from Sheldon's, as I was getting a lot of my stuff there at the time. The plans were apparently lost around 14 years ago during a move when the movers "misplaced" several boxes of RC-related stuff. I'd like to ID the plane with the idea of finding plans and building another. This old bird has literally hundreds of flights, and the frame is getting tired, with the lower aft fuse getting soft from landing stress. If it helps with the ID, the turtle was made from 3 thick balsa blocks (3/8's, I think), which were then carved, planed, and sanded until mostly gone. The WS is 56", length from spinner to tip of tail 50". Here's pics if anyone can tell me how to get these things to upload as expanding thumbnails, I'd appreciate it.
